Windhoek, Namibia's capital and largest city, is a vibrant blend of African and German colonial influences. Known for its pleasant climate, beautiful parks, and rich cultural scene, it serves as an excellent gateway to Namibia's diverse landscapes and wildlife.

Windhoek is generally safe for tourists, but petty crime can occur. Be cautious, especially at night and in less populated areas.
